No, it is not safe. The contextId() is not always valid because a request does not always come from a CPU - it could be a writeback or a device request in which case the contextId would have no meaning. There's a post from a while back to just make your own check function to make sure the request is from a CPU before you call contextId(). I have something like that in my patch queue but I don't think I've pushed it yet, but writing your own would be simple.
